The forms CMS 1500 (formerly HCFA 1500) and UB-04 are the most common medical forms used to submit a claim.
The form CMS 1500 is the universal claim form used by non-institutional healthcare providers, such as private practices, to bill specific covered services, whereas the form UB-04 although very similar to the CMS 1500, is used by institutional healthcare providers, such as hospitals, to submit claims.
The J430 Dental Claims Form is a form which every dentist should be using, the 2012 version of the ADA Dental Claim Form, to avoid delayed payment and claims processing problems.
A number of technical protocols and industry standards must be met for insurance claims to be delivered expediently and accurately between medical practice and payer.
The entry of data from these forms into a claims processing system is an expensive, labour-intensive task that is prone to transcription errors.
